Bison's..........................FTR
color:#CC3333.............color=red
color:#666666..............color=grey
color:#0000FF...............color=blue
color:#FFFFFF................color=white
From Fnord's hand history posting guidelines:
So, I imagine guitar's question is... can the forum software be modified to recognize "color:" instead of (or in addition to) "color="?Quote:
Replace "color:" with "color="
Update: you no longer have to replace "CC3333" with "red".
